NavigationDrawer(导航抽屉)是一个从屏幕的左边缘过渡并且显示app的主要导航操作的面板。显示Navigation Drawer 用户能够从屏幕左边缘滑动滑块或者点击app的ActionBar上的图标调使Navigation Drawer显示到屏幕。 作为NavigationDrawer的扩展,它覆盖主内
在所有网页或浏览器的GUI中我最喜欢的是google的用户体验效果,平时我们只把它作为搜索工具,从没仔细欣赏过它的设计细节。有篇博客对google的用户体验总结的非常好——google的设计一向以简单著称,让页面清爽优雅地呈现,一方面减少页面加载的时间,减少用户等待,另外减少用户浏览页面时的分心。其实,设计师并不是投机取巧,而是最求灵敏、细致、轻便的用户体验效果风格。Google一直在挑战如何更轻
最近一段时间在接触web用户体验。我认为,如果要鼓励用户去使用一个新的网站或软件,首先要做到的是,把用户需要完成的事的难度尽量降低。因为一般用户是没有耐性,有点懒的去做复杂的事的人。要解决这些问题,下面总结了一些方法:第一:尽量告诉用户需要完成或填写什么内容是合格的不要想当然地认为我们设计出来单表用户都会看的懂,因为不是每一位用户都是学计算机的,其实很多用户是因为不知道要填什么而放弃了填写操作的。
在处理DNS日志汇总的时候,1,寻找多线程的开启地点,在刚开始的必须先找到这个线程安放的地点这个很重要,一般情况在主线程中安放,2,找好了开启多线程的地点之后,选择使用线程还是线程池,线程池适用于少而多执行快的线程,我这里是处理日志汇总,比较消耗时间所以我选择了线程。3,处理日志汇总时,我是根据路径的多少来创建线程的,不知道路径的个数,所以使用了动态线程。4,其次最头疼的是全局变量的安置问题,由于
序列化成xml则相较序列化成二进制受到很多限制,主要有三个.1是只能序列化public的字段或属性.2是有些类型是不能序列化.比如上面的Hastable和TimeSpan这样的类型.3是类中必须有无参的构造函数才能被序列化成xml.下面是User.xml文件的格式,放在网站跟目录中,本例只为实现操作xml的功能,所以登录密码没有加密,在实际应用中,你应该考虑这个问题。同时,这个文件应该赋予写入的权
对于用C# 开发windows服务,前几周可以说还是很茫然的阶段,最近下了翻功夫,稍微有了了解。虽然只是入门阶段但是依然想记录下来当中遇到的问题,我想对于对于想用用C#开发windows服务的同学,会有一定的帮助。 下面就具体的实例,进行分析。1、首选我们需要打开VS2010,然后点击文件--》新建--》项目,选择Visual C#--》windows--》windows服务。服务
最近团队在做在一个项目,设计到一些用例图的绘制。因为以前没有深入研究,所以这几天浏览了一些资料,对这方面的知识总结了一下,与大家一起分享(LXF)。对于用例图,首先我们要了解什么是用例图?用例图(Use Case Diagram)是由软件需求分析到最终实现的第一步,它描述人们如何使用一个系统。用例视图显示谁是相关的用户、用户希望系统提供什么样的服务,以及用户需要为系统提
数据绑定表达式必须包含在<%#和%>字符之间。格式如下:<tagprefix:tagname property='<%#data-binding expression%>' runat="server">ASP.NET 支持分层数据绑定模型,数据绑定表达式使用 Eval 和 Bind 方法将数据绑定到控件,并将更改提交回数据库。Eval 方法是静态单向(只读)方
Amazon云端数据获取
@Page指令位于每个ASP.NET页面的顶部,告诉ASP.NET这个具体页面使用什么属性,以及该页面继承的用户控件。ASP.NET页面@Page指令属性有:AspCompat、Async、AsyncTimeout、AutoEventWireup、Buffer、ClassName、ClientIDMode、CodeBehind、CodeFile、CodeFileBaseClass、CodePage
网络通讯大部分是基于TCP/IP的,而TCP/IP是基于IP地址的,所以计算机在网络上进行通讯时只能识别如“202.96.134.133”之类的IP地址,而不能认识域名。我们无法记住10个以上IP地址的网站,所以我们访问网站时,更多的是在浏览器地址栏中输入域名,就能看到所需要的页面,这是因为有一个叫“DNS服务器”的计算机自动把我们的域名“翻译”成了相应的IP地址,然后调出IP地址所对应的网页。
有许多人都可能曾经为在后台写代码时找到不到前台的控件发愁过,当然曾经的我也是非常的苦恼的,我就通过这篇文章将我的一些经验告诉给大家。下面我就以Grid控件为例子给大家讲解。首先我先讲解一种最简单的方法,一般最简单的方法都是有一些局限性的。 TextBox TextBoxName = (TextBox)e.Item.FindControl("TextBoxName")
我想有很多人都会在这个地方被难住,当然或许有人还没有用的过。下面我来给大家讲一下这个方面的功能首先,最简单的就是什么也不写,使用Telerik中自带的功能,但是我想大家多感觉看起来不舒服。就像下面这个图的样子但是我们也可以自定义自己喜欢的格式我们可以在<CommandItemTemplate></CommandItemTemplate>中编写一些按钮当触及到添加或编辑事件的
Ibatis架构适用于各种场合,它和struts2,MVC架构类似,首先创建一个类库。在类库下创建Domain文件夹,和DomainService文件夹,然后创建对应的类,将方法封装在一个DomainService文件下的类中,将对象名封装在Domian类中。将SQL语句封装在XML配置文件中,在前台对它的方法进行调用有几个表建立几个XML文
IOS---SQLite3使用
随着电脑技术的逐步普及和因特网技术的迅猛发展,学习因特网、利用因特网已不再是那些腰缠万贯的大款和戴者深度眼睛的专业技术人员的专利,它已作为二十一世纪人类的一种新的生活方式而逐步深入到寻常百姓家。谈到因特网,IP地址就不能不提,因为无论是从学习还是使用因特网的角度来看,IP地址都是一个十分重要的概念,INTERNET的许多服务和特点都是通过IP地址体现出来的。一、IP地址的概念 我们知道因特网
iOS7的兼容性
添加底部工具栏和UITableViewCell的滑动删除
Copyright © 2005-2025 51CTO.COM 版权所有 京ICP证060544号